Can't wait to leave
From: -Anonymous-Date posted: 3/3/2009
Years at this apartment: 2008 - 2009
Have lived there for almost a year, and I can't wait to move. My apartment is in fairly poor condition for what I am paying for an apartment that small. The construction is shoddy, and the previous tenant left the apartment in poor condition and nothing was fixed when I moved in. They had put in new carpet, but did a terrible job and there are several lumps under the carpet. There are several cracked tiles in the kitchen, and the grout is missing between many of the tiles in the kitchen and bathroom - some of it has been "replaced" by clear caulk - horrible! The formica is peeling or broken off of the countertops in several places. The side of the bathtub is cracked. The screen on the patio door is ripped. ALL of these things were reported to management when I moved in, and NOTHING was done about them. The heater and air conditioner in my apartment are so loud that I wear earplugs to bed. The gates to the complex are often broken.
Trying to get anything out of the management is a PAIN, as they are only open 9am-5pm and have often closed at lunchtime when I try to stop at the office on my lunch break. They are open from 10-2 on saturdays, but there is only ever 1 person working at that time and there are several people waiting to be helped. I have emailed them with questions a few times and never once gotten an answer to an email. Most of the time if I call them, no one answers. I have stopped having packages delivered there because it takes several tries to pick up the package from the office, as they are either closed when they are supposed to be open, the manager is the only one there and she is too busy with her kids to help me, or there are so many people waiting to be helped by one person that I am unable to wait that long. Last month I came home from work to find not one, but TWO lease renewal notices clipped to my door with DIFFERENT prices on them. Not to mention the fact that my lease didn't actually expire until FOUR MONTHS LATER. In dealing with 4 different staff members, the only one that has really helped me is a black guy, I believe his name was James. I am sorry to be rude, but he is the only one that seems to know what's going on.
The parking around my apartment is a big problem, though it doesn't look to be a problem around every building. In or around my building, there are often parties held, I guess, because random cars are always parked in front of my building and the surrounding buildings, so if I get home after 8 or 9pm, I have to park several buildings away.
Noise is a big problem around my apartment, but I think I was just unlucky and got stuck around a bunch of noisy people.
I think it's great that they have people come and spray for bugs in your apartment, but every time they come to spray, I have to leave a note on the door saying not to come inside. I am notified that they are coming to spray by a note on my door the day before they spray. I have 2 cats and would have to make arrangements for them to be out of the apartment, and I do not find out they are coming to spray until I get home from work after 5pm the day before they come, which is not possible.
I unfortunately picked this place when I was moving to OKC from out of town, so I didn't have a chance to look at many other places. If I had it to do all over again, I DEFINITELY would've chosen somewhere else. None of this is anything the management should be surprised about. I have asked them if they would be fixing any of the things I reported about the apartment when I moved in, and they said no. The only reason they had me check to see what was broken or marred in the apartment was so I would not be charged for those things when I moved out. So if they charged any of the previous tenants for those things that are broken in the apartment, they sure didn't use the money they charged them to fix up the apartment, who knows that happened to it.
